Yellow metal   /jˈɛloʊ mˈɛtəl/   Listen
Yellow metal

noun
1.
A brass that has more zinc and is stronger than alpha brass; used in making castings and hot-worked products.  Synonyms: alpha-beta brass, Muntz metal.

... with velocity down the channel, washing away the dirt, thus saving labor. This course of action was repeated several times, acting exactly like the long Tom afterward resorted to by the miners. As Marshall himself was working in this ditch, he observed particles of yellow metal which he gathered up in his hand, when it seemed to have suddenly flashed across his mind that it was gold. After picking up about an ounce, he hurried down to the fort to report to Captain Sutter his discovery. Captain Sutter himself related to me Marshall's account, ...
— The Memoirs of General W. T. Sherman, Complete • William T. Sherman
